Ingredients for Creamy Italian Meatball Soup

Here’s what you’ll need to make this delicious dish:

  • Ground Beef: Use lean ground beef for juicy meatballs that won’t leave you feeling heavy.
  • Italian Breadcrumbs: These add flavor and texture; opt for seasoned ones for an extra kick.
  • Parmesan Cheese: Freshly grated cheese brings out the rich flavors in the soup—avoid pre-grated if possible!
  • Carrots: Chopped into small pieces, they add sweetness and color to your dish.
  • Celery: A must-have for that signature crunch and earthy flavor.
  • Garlic: Fresh minced garlic elevates the taste; skip the powder if you can.
  • Canned Diced Tomatoes: Opt for those with herbs added; they enhance the overall flavor profile beautifully.
  • Chicken Broth: Use low-sodium broth to control salt levels while maintaining richness.
  • Heavy Cream: For that dreamy creamy finish that makes this soup unforgettable—don’t skimp!

How to Make Creamy Italian Meatball Soup

Follow these simple steps to prepare this delicious dish:

Step 1: Prepare the Meatballs

In a large bowl, combine ground beef, Italian breadcrumbs, Parmesan cheese, minced garlic, salt, and pepper. Mix until just combined—overmixing leads to tough meatballs. Form small balls about one inch in diameter; set aside.

Step 2: Sauté Vegetables

In a large pot over medium heat, drizzle olive oil and add chopped carrots and celery. Sauté them until they soften, about five minutes. The aromas will start drawing everyone into your kitchen like moths to a flame!

Step 3: Brown the Meatballs

Add meatballs carefully into the pot. Cook until they are browned on all sides; this should take about seven minutes. Don’t worry if they’re not fully cooked through; they’ll finish cooking later.

Step 4: Add Liquids

Pour in canned diced tomatoes and chicken broth. Stir gently to incorporate everything without breaking up those delicate meatballs. Bring it all to a gentle simmer.

Step 5: Stir in Cream

Once simmering nicely (and smelling heavenly), reduce heat to low and stir in heavy cream. Allow it to meld together for another five minutes until it’s as creamy as a dream!

Step 6: Serve It Up

Ladle your creamy Italian meatball soup into bowls and sprinkle fresh parsley on top for garnish. Serve alongside crusty bread or a fresh salad for an unforgettable meal that will have everyone asking for seconds.

Creamy Italian Meatball Soup

Ingredients

Scale
  • 1 lb lean ground beef
  • 1/2 cup Italian breadcrumbs
  • 1/2 cup freshly grated Parmesan cheese
  • 1 cup chopped carrots
  • 1 cup chopped celery
  • 4 cloves garlic, minced
  • 1 (14.5 oz) can diced tomatoes (with herbs)
  • 4 cups low-sodium chicken broth
  • 1/2 cup heavy cream
  • Salt and pepper to taste

Instructions

  1. In a large bowl, mix ground beef, breadcrumbs, Parmesan cheese, minced garlic, salt, and pepper until just combined. Form into 1-inch meatballs and set aside.
  2. In a large pot over medium heat, add olive oil and sauté chopped carrots and celery for about five minutes until softened.
  3. Carefully add meatballs to the pot and brown on all sides for about seven minutes.
  4. Pour in diced tomatoes and chicken broth; stir gently and bring to a simmer.
  5. Reduce heat to low, stir in heavy cream, and let simmer for an additional five minutes.
  6. Serve hot with fresh parsley garnish.
  • Prep Time: 15 minutes
  • Cook Time: 25 minutes
